military formation

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un military formation has 1 sense
  1. military formation - a formation of troops
    --1 is a kind of
    formation
    --1 has particulars:
     open order; close order; extended order; sick call, sick parade

Military Formation

A military formation refers to a structured arrangement of troops, vehicles, and equipment used in military operations.

Meaning and Usage

1. Noun - Structure of Troops

In its most common sense, a military formation is a noun that describes the organization and arrangement of soldiers within a military unit. It dictates the positioning and deployment of troops, ensuring their coordination and effectiveness in combat.

Example sentence: The infantry moved forward in a tight formation, advancing towards the enemy trenches.

2. Noun - Grouping of Vehicles

Additionally, military formation can also refer to the arrangement of vehicles and weaponry within a military unit. This includes tanks, armored vehicles, and artillery placements.

Example sentence: The armored formation rolled across the battlefield, dominating the enemy's defenses.

3. Noun - Official Ceremonial Display

In another context, military formations can denote a formal display or parade performed by military personnel during official ceremonies.

Example sentence: The soldiers stood in perfect formation during the national independence day parade.
